#c83908 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c83908 is composed of 78.4% red, 22.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 96%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 15.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.3% and a lightness of 40.8%. #c83908 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7210 with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#c83908 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c83908 has RGB values of R:200, G:57,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.96,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13121800.

Shades and Tints of #c83908
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0300 is the darkest color, while #fff9f8 is the lightest one.
